Cuba is the biggest as well as most enigmatic island in the Caribbean. This magnificent holiday destination offers a blend of culture, history, architecture, music as well as geography that captivates whoever visit it.

If you are a water sports lover Cuba is the perfect destination, with amazing white sandy beaches, crystal transparent waters, coral reefs in addition to limestone formations barely few meters away from the shoreline. Snorkelling along with scuba diving are trendy, as are windsurfing in addition to sailing.

If you want to do something more tailor made such as SCUBA diving or nature holidays to Cuba our suggestion is to phone a Cuba specialist. You will find that there are not many travel agents out there that specialize in this kind of holidays to Cuba.

If you are interested in Culture and history you have to visit places like Havana, Trinidad along with Santiago de Cuba. These are only some of the greatest locations in terms of culture interaction. Havana?s night life is without a doubt the most active in the whole of Cuba. Trinidad?s architecture is a must see along with the music tradition in Santiago de Cuba is certainly something you should get to know.

If you are looking for shopping holidays then Cuba is perhaps not the greatest destination although there will be a number of hand craft markets available on each an every locality in Cuba. Tobacco, rum along with coffee are the most trendy souvenirs tourists buy in Cuba. Black coral jewellery is also very demanded.

Let him know what are your preferences in addition to he/she will get back to you with a few good options. You could also stay with Cuban families if you want to get to know Cuban people. This by far is the cheapest form of travel. Most family homes will cost half the price of hotels.
